【题目】 So you think you know your dog. But how well does your dog know you? She probably recognizes you when she sees you. But can a dog tell by simply looking at you whether you have a happy or an angry expression on your face? Researchers in Austria have taught pet dogs to know the difference.

Dogs are very mindful of sound. When dog owners shout or speak in a strong, harsh voice, dogs often act guilty and quietly move away from the area.

Recently, researchers at the University of Veterinary Medicine found that dogs can look at our faces and tell the difference between a smile and a frown(皱眉). Corsin Muller, the leader of the study, says future studies will try to show whether dogs can learn the meaning of facial expressions for example, whether a frown shows that someone is angry. “What we can say with our study is that they can tell these ones are different. But what we cannot be sure of at this point is what exact meaning they are connecting with these different expressions.”

In the experiments, researchers found the dogs were slower to link a reward, or prize, with recognition of the angry face. This suggested that dogs had an idea people with angry faces were best avoided.

The researchers’ findings were published in the journal Current Biology. They provide the first solid evidence(证据) that humans are not the only species that can read the body language of another species.
